R.R. 235a (200 T) (S.D. 408. 26-4-17.) Bm. 2/156/12. St.Margaret's. To EFC. from R.{Sir Henry Royce} Copy to BJ. " " D.{John DeLooze - Company Secretary} X.3066. 25/8/17. REDUCE CLERICAL WORK. STANDARDISATION SHEETS. R2/W25.8.17. Do not let Cost Dept. delay these sheets, often they cannot give any useful information, weight is important, but cost is less so and almost impossible to obtain until manufacturing conditions are arrived at.
